Puis-je voir les principales recherches de mots clés Amazon en utilisant des outils logiciels simples?

Pas besoin de dire que le monde du classement de recherche en ligne tourne principalement autour de la recherche de mots clés et leur choix approprié. Et peu importe l'endroit où il faut exécuter une stratégie de mot-clé - il peut être soit une recherche en ligne classique via les principaux moteurs de recherche (Google, Yahoo, Bing, etc.), soit plus précisément ciblée. haut des lieux de shopping populaires, tels que Amazon ou eBay. La seule différence entre la recherche en ligne standard et n'importe quelle entreprise de commerce électronique ou d'expédition de baisse est que cette recherche devrait être plus ciblée de niche et orientée vers la concurrence. Et ci-dessous, je vais vous montrer deux façons simples de détecter les recherches Amazon haut avec un mot clé. Donc, pour utiliser un tel avantage concurrentiel précieux pour votre propre avantage, je suggère soit d'essayer une plate-forme spécialement adaptée (Keyword Inspector), ou un classique en direct à votre service gratuitement, comme toujours.

Inspecteur de mots-clés

L'inspecteur de mots-clés est une plate-forme spécialisée en ligne qui peut vous aider à trouver les meilleures recherches de mots-clés Amazon. Cette plate-forme est également utile avec sa fonctionnalité unique connue sous le nom de recherche par mots clés tendance. Il peut vous permettre d'exécuter un planning de vérification rapide et rester toujours à jour avec chaque nouveau mot clé récemment gravi sur le haut des recherches Amazon. Quoi de plus - Keyword Inspector a deux autres options extrêmement chaudes (connues sous le nom de testeur d'indexation et Reverse ASIN), qui sont assez performantes si vous avez besoin d'avoir vos listes de produits parfaitement optimisés pour atteindre l'exposition en ligne la plus large possible. La seule mauvaise chose à propos de cette plate-forme de recherche de mots clés est que, malheureusement, il n'a pas de version gratuite disponible. Juste un procès reste à vous de décider si vous voulez un abonnement mensuel ou continuer à s'en passer.

Andrew, do you have any tips for picking the best primary keywords to include in product listings?
Andrew Dyhan
Hi David! Choosing the best primary keywords for your product listings requires a combination of research and understanding your target audience. Start by brainstorming the most relevant keywords related to your product and then analyze the search volume, competition, and relevancy of the keywords using tools like Amazon's Keyword Research or third-party tools such as Helium 10 or Jungle Scout. Consider selecting keywords with a balance of search volume and relevance. Additionally, analyzing competitor listings can provide insights into popular keywords in your niche. Andrew, I have a question regarding competitor analysis. What are some effective ways to monitor competitors and gather insights?
Andrew Dyhan
Hi Maxwell! There are several effective ways to monitor competitors and gather insights. Some strategies include: 1. Analyzing their product listings, keywords, and optimizing accordingly. 2. Monitoring their pricing strategies, promotions, and discounts. 3. Observing their customer reviews and identifying areas for improvement. 4. Utilizing tools like Jungle Scout or Helium 10 to track competitor rankings, sales volume, and other relevant data. Remember, the goal is not to copy but to gain insights and adapt your strategies accordingly.
